Job Title: Chief Nursing Informatics Officer (CNIO)
Reports To: Chief Nursing Officer (CNO) / Chief Information Officer (CIO)
Job Type: Full-Time
Industry: Healthcare / Hospital & Health SystemsAbout the Role:We are seeking an innovative and tech-savvy Chief Nursing Informatics Officer (CNIO) to bridge the gap between clinical practice and health information technology. The CNIO will lead efforts to improve nursing workflows, enhance patient outcomes, and support the implementation and optimization of electronic health records (EHRs) and digital tools. This executive will play a vital role in aligning nursing practices with informatics strategies across the organization.Key Responsibilities:
  • Lead the strategic integration of informatics in nursing practice and patient care delivery.
  • Serve as a liaison between clinical nursing teams and IT to translate clinical needs into technical solutions.
  • Champion the effective use of EHR systems and ensure user adoption and satisfaction among nursing staff.
  • Drive initiatives to enhance clinical workflows, patient safety, and evidence-based care through technology.
  • Oversee data governance, integrity, and reporting for nursing-related metrics.
  • Collaborate with IT, clinical, and administrative leadership to align informatics with organizational goals.
  • Provide training and support to ensure informatics competency among nursing personnel.
  • Stay current with advancements in health technology and regulatory changes affecting nursing informatics.
Qualifications:
  • Master's degree in Nursing Informatics, Health Informatics, or related field (DNP or PhD preferred).
  • Active RN license.
  • At least 8 10 years of experience in clinical nursing, with 5+ years in a leadership role involving informatics.
  • Strong understanding of clinical workflows, healthcare IT systems, and regulatory standards.
  • Exceptional communication, leadership, and project management skills.
